HARTINGTON — It was a clean sweep at the top for Hartington at Thursday’s Junior High Track Invitational.
Hartington-Newcastle captured the boys team title with 127 points, while Cedar Catholic came in a strong second with 99, both teams outpacing third-place Wakefield (66).
The Wildcats and Trojans showcased impressive depth across sprints, hurdles, relays, and field events in front of a home crowd at the Hartington Complex.
Colter Feilmeier headlined the meet for Hartington-Newcastle, winning the 100-meter dash (12.17) and finishing second in the 200. He also added a third-place effort in long jump and ran on the winning 4x100 relay team (52.14), joined by Cameron Carl, Henry Folkers, and Nathan Heimes.
Carl was a standout in the hurdles and jumps—winning the 110 hurdles (18.30) and taking second in high jump (5-00) and third in the 200 hurdles (31.24). He also ran a leg on the 4x100.
Nathan Heimes grabbed first in the long jump (17-00.5) and tied for third in pole vault, while Rex Lippert added a win in the 400 (1:04.04) and placed in high jump and hurdles. Henry Folkers chipped in top-five finishes in both sprints and long jump.
The 4x400 relay team (Heimes, Lippert, Dylan Heikes, Gabe Sovereign) battled hard for a second-place finish in 4:35.80.
In the field, Axel Sudbeck placed fifth in the shot put, and Logan Kneifl and Caleb Heimes scored in pole vault to help seal the team title.
Cedar Catholic’s junior high team made their presence known all day, racking up 99 points and showcasing balance across the board.
Hudson Whitmire led the sprint group, placing third in the 100 and fourth in the 200, and running on the second-place 4x100 relay team (53.72) with Abram Steffen, Nate Christensen, and Keaton Keiser.
Steffen also made headlines in the field, winning the pole vault at 8-00 and finishing second in triple jump (32-03.5). Keiser also tied for second in the pole vault and scored in hurdles.
In the throws, Rylan Fischer dominated, winning both the shot put (40-07.5) and discus (126-00). Maddux Ulrich added more big points with a second in shot and fourth in discus.
Cedar Catholic also had scorers in the 400 (Steffen – 2nd), high jump (Blake Bensen – 8th), and relays.
